Recorded source agreement and disagreement

Show whether sources print one normalized reading, have incompatible units, lack structured comparison context, or contain a context-matched numeric difference.

What this does not mean: agree can mean only that sources print the same normalized reading; it is not clinical-context equivalence, independent replication, or proof. differ requires matching structured context and disjoint comparable values. not_comparable and insufficient_context are not disagreement.

Method

How the rows were made

  1. Deterministic rules normalize recorded pharmacokinetic readings and compare only like-for-like values.
  2. One normalized printed reading may be agree even when clinical context was not extracted; this reports printed-reading agreement only.
  3. Distinct readings may differ only when their units and denominators are comparable and one matching, non-placeholder population/formulation context was structurally extracted. Otherwise they are insufficient_context.
  4. not_comparable preserves incompatible units or denominators instead of guessing. insufficient_context preserves missing or non-matching structured context instead of manufacturing agreement or disagreement.
  5. The agreement rate describes the distribution of recorded source readings; it is not a probability that a value is true.
  6. Every distinct printed reading retains its unit, population context, source count, and complete source records. The API paginates field rows, never child readings or sources.
  7. documentsExamined is every matching single-substance archive document inspected for that medicine. The generator has no document, reading, or source ceiling, so there is no hidden available-versus-retained remainder.

Limits

Read these before using a row

  • Current label parsing does not structurally extract population or formulation context. Distinct otherwise-comparable readings are therefore insufficient_context, never differ; agree may mean printed-reading agreement only. Source records are complete but are not independent-experiment counts.
  • The current deterministic parser does not structurally extract population or formulation context from these sentences. It records that context as unknown and cannot publish distinct same-unit readings as differ.
  • Neither reading is marked wrong. Population, formulation, route, and other unextracted context may explain the printed difference.
  • Only the recorded fields and source documents in this snapshot are compared.
  • A source count is the number of retained source records in the row, not a count of independent experiments.
